I was shopping for a home theatre receiver recently and was trying to learn the difference between different companies' sound enhancing technologies. Pioneer uses something called MCACC; Yamaha has YPAO; Denon and Onkyo license a technology called Audyssey. I was trying to learn more about just ONE of those technologies and was directed to one thread on a forum with
twenty-two-thousand replies.
